Well, I was pleased to hear from Dr. K this morning that the Xeloda is working--my two lung mets have shrunk and we're going keep on keeping on until they're history. So that's good. I mentioned my ribcage pain and she went back and checked my recent CT and PET scans and says that nothing shows up. But just to be on the safe side, I'm getting a bone scan at Sloan's main campus and hospital in a couple of hours (they shot me up with the radioactive juice about an hour ago). Hopefully that will be negative. My guess is that it will.

So all in all, good news so far. Halloween in NYC tonight. Interesting to say the least.

Thanks all--gotta run. Thought you'd want to hear the good news.
